Downtown sidewalk work starts Monday

Updated: November 15, 2012 6:46AM



Before winter sets in, pedestrians will see improvement to the sidewalks around Washington Street and Chicago Avenue, but drivers and walkers alike might want to consider alternate routes while the upgrades are under way.

The sidewalks will be rerouted periodically during the work, and intermittent lane closures on Washington are a possibility as well. The city encourages drivers to allow extra time if their travels will take them through downtown Naperville.

The project is being done, along with a similar one at Benton Avenue and Washington, to improve conditions around the intersections for people with disabilities.

No impact is expected for businesses around the pair of projects, and they will remain open during the reconstruction.

The work is expected to take a few weeks to complete, barring inclement weather or other unforeseen circumstances.
